/**
 * accessRegist.js
 *
 * Author Yuta.Saito
 * Date 2008/09/16
 *
 *  
 */

/* parse HTTP Request */
function parseHttpRequest() {
	var request = new Object();
	var req1 = location.search.substring(1, location.search.length); // Delete '?'
	if(req1) {
		var req2 = req1.split('&');
		for(var i = 0; i < req2.length; i++) {
			if(req2[i]) {
				var temp = req2[i].split('=');
				request[temp[0]] = temp[1];
			}
		}
	}

	return request;
}

/* parse HTTP Cookie */
function parseHttpCookie() {
	var cookies = new Object;;
	var cookie = document.cookie;
	var res1 = cookie.split(';');
	for(c in res1) {
		var temp = res1[c].split('=');
		cookies[temp[0].replace(/\s+/g, "")] = temp[1];
	}
	return cookies;
}

/* get Mode */
function getMode() {
	var mode;
	var meta = document.getElementsByTagName("meta");
	if(meta) {
		for(var i = 0; i < meta.length; i++) {
			var target = meta.item(i);
			if(target.name.indexOf("mode") != -1) {
				mode = target.content;
				break;
			}
		}
	}

	return mode;
}


(function() {
	var mode = getMode();
	var request = parseHttpRequest();

	var groupSites = new Array(
		"attaka816.com",
		"heim-bj.com",
		"ohisama816.com",
		"crastina.net",
		"crescasa.jp",
		"ecoclinic.jp",
		"familin816.com",
		"8163.jp",
		"grandtoyou.com",
		"life-styling.jp",
		"houjin816.com",
		"2100life.jp",
		"eco816kids.com",
		"kuki-kobo.net",
		"sekisuiheim.com",
		"sakubun816.jp",
		"sumigokochi.jp",
		"sumulog.jp",
		"tochikatsu.jp",
		"tatekaetime.com",
		"43up.jp",
		"zero-club.net"
	);


	if(mode == 'input' && document.referrer && !document.referrer.match("request/catalog/form.cgi")) {
		for(var i = 0; i < groupSites.length; i++) {
			if(document.referrer.match(groupSites[i])) {
				// Delete cookie "beforeUrl"
				document.cookie = "beforeUrl=" + location.protocol + "//" + location.host + location.pathname + ";" +
						  "expires=1;path=/;";
				document.cookie = "beforeUrl=" + document.referrer + ";" + "path=/;";
				break;
			}
		}
	} else if(mode == undefined) {
		// Delete cookie "beforeUrl"
		document.cookie = "beforeUrl=" + location.protocol + "//" + location.host + location.pathname + ";" +
				  "expires=1;path=/;";
		// Registration cookie "beforeUrl"
		document.cookie = "beforeUrl=" + location.protocol + "//" + location.host + location.pathname + ";" +
				  "path=/;";

		var url = window.location.protocol + "//www.sekisuiheim.com/cgi-bin/access/accessLog.cgi";
		if(location.search != '') {
			url += location.search;
		} else {
			url += "?";
		}
		url += "&visonalist=false&domain=" + location.host;
		var sc = document.createElement("script");
		sc.setAttribute("type", "text/javascript");
		sc.setAttribute("src", url);
		document.getElementsByTagName("body").item(0).appendChild(sc);
	}
})();
